A Space for Every Stage
At Bumblebees we’ve carefully designed each of our educational spaces to reflect the unique developmental needs of different age groups — from our tiniest explorers in Baby Bees, to our curious and confident learners in Big Bees.
Each room is warm, engaging, and filled with opportunities to discover, create, and thrive.
Baby Bees
(3 – 24 Months)
A nurturing start for your little one.
Tailored for our youngest children to feel calm, secure and loved
Cosy sleep area with cots or beds
Tactile and sensory resources to support early milestones
Secure outdoor area just for non-mobile babies
Individual care plans created with you after a home visit
Staff trained in safe sleep practices (Lullaby Trust)
Focus: Bonding, sensory play, and secure routines.
Little Bees
(2 – 3 Years)
Encouraging independence, play, and communication.
Open-ended play stations for hands-on learning
WellComm-supported environment for early language development
Toilet training support and life-skills development
Structured nap space for rest after lunch
Garden time with climbing, balance, and large-scale construction
2-Year Progress Checks completed with parents
Focus: Communication, confidence, and curiosity
Big Bees
(3 – 5 Years)
Getting school-ready with confidence.
Carefully planned activities to build early literacy and numeracy
Free-flow indoor/outdoor learning zones
Small-group sessions led by key workers
Mark-making and early writing preparation
Outdoor areas with tyres, planks, crates, and role play stations
Emphasis on independence and problem-solving
Focus: School readiness, resilience, and creative thinking
